Test Name:
S-100B Protein
- SBMF No:
44781 - Performance Lab Name:
ARUP Laboratories - Test Mnemonic:
S-100B - ABN:
Required – Not FDA-Approved - CPT Code:
86316 - Ref Lab Test No:
2001766 - Spec Type:
Serum - Spec Container:
Gold top (SST) or red top (serum) tube - Pref Vol:
2.0 mL - Min Vol:
0.5 mL - Fasting:
No - Spec Collect:
Routine venipuncture - Spec Process:
Clot 30 minutes
Promptly centrifuge 15 minutes
Immediately transfer serum to separate plastic tube - Spec Store Transport:
Refrigerated - Spec Stability:
After separation from cells:
24 hours room temperature (20-30°C)
1 week refrigerated (2-8°C)
3 months frozen (-20°C) – Do not use frost-free units that undergo repeated freeze/thaw cycles - Spec Remarks:
Separate serum from cells ASAP - Methodology:
Enzyme-Linked Immunosorbent Assay (ELISA) - Clinical Significance:
Refer to:
- Reference Range:
- S-100B Protein, Serum
- 0-96 ng/L
- Interpretive Data:
- This assay is performed using the CanAg® S100 Enzyme Immunoassay. Results obtained with different assay methods or kits cannot be used interchangeably.
- Additional Test Info:
This test was developed and its performance characteristics determined by ARUP Laboratories.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ration has not approved or cleared this test; however, FDA clearance or approval is not currently required for clinical use. The results are not intended to be used as the sole means for clinical diagnosis or patient management decisions. - Day Run:
